Simian Ghost – Lovelorn

| On 13, Nov 2011

Simian Ghost is the Swedish electronic version of “Bon Iver”. A musical project of Swedish born Sebastian Arnström the band now performs live as a trio, consisting of Sebastian on vocals and electronics, his brother Erik Klinga on drums and Mathias Zachrisson on guitar.Think delicate vocals over a dreamy vacuum of minimal electro and you’d be on the right track. Simian Ghost have already released an LP “Infinite Traffic Everywhere” which topped the charts in Sweden. Perhaps they are trying to crack the international market with follow up E.P. “Lovelorn”.

“Poolside Glow” is a wistful sounding song that seems to emote a sense of unrest “You had so many things, and I didn’t/ Somehow that makes you feel you need them”. However as with all of the songs on this EP, the overall message of the songs is delivered in a cool, laid back, dream like manner. “Take My Hand and Lead Me Home” is one of the highlights of this EP- although relatively slow paced it has an overall upbeat, happy sound and isn’t too far off some of the tracks from the last Empire of the Sun album.

On “Note to Self” Simian Ghost go more experimental with some similar sounds to James Blake with the beautiful vocals of lead singer Sebastian hitting heavenly tones in his falsetto. The lead single from this EP will be “Free Agent” a catchy almost ethereal like song with a chilled vibe despite the steady beat. This EP is meticulously produced, well written and certainly a front runner in the new “chill wave” genre.
